Pirelli ready for the challenge of Greece
The legendary Acropolis Rally is the final event in a quartet of hot and rough Mediterranean gravel rounds of the World Championship. Like Sardinia, Cyprus and Turkey which came before it, Greece is characterised by high temperatures, abrasive surfaces, and rough rocks. However average speeds tend to be faster than those in Cyprus and Turkey, putting even more strain, on drivers, cars and especially tyres. The renowned strength and durability of the P Zero range resulted in a resounding victory for Subaru driver Petter Solberg last year, in some of the most challenging conditions on the calendar. Pirelli's three partner teams - Subaru, Peugeot and Mitsubishi - will have to choose two from three types of tyre suggested for Greece: the XR, the KP and the K. As always, the P Zero range is equipped with Pirelli's EMI anti-deflation system. For rough stages with rocky gravel XR (Size: 225/55-15) Steps: 3 and 5 (with evolutions) Description: The XR is the toughest tyre in the Pirelli range, designed. to withstand extremes of temperature and high wear. The XR3 will be the base tyre for Greece, but for cooler conditions - such as those in the morning - the softer XR5 is available. For soft stages or wet conditions K (Size: 205/65-15) Steps: 2 and 4 Description: The K will only be used in the event of wetter or softer conditions, and can be hand-cut to disperse water and loose gravel more effectively. The K4 is available for the coolest conditions. For soft stages or wet conditions KP (Size: 205/65-15) Steps: 2 and 4 Description: The KP is an alternative choice for wetter or softer conditions, generally designed for softer surfaces than the K. NB. The higher the step number, the softer the tyre compound. Junior World Rally Championship Greece is the fourth round of the Junior World Rally Championship, equipped exclusively by Pirelli. The JWRC cars will have at their disposal high-durability KM2 tyres (the championship rules do not allow anti-deflation mousse).
